    Following his surprise return to Ring of Honor, speculation erupted that Christopher Daniels might be done with Total Nonstop Action Wrestling. Confirmation on the matter has since emerged. According to PWInsider.com, Daniels was indeed released from his TNA deal this week, and he quickly contacted Ring of Honor about making a return.
